Prerequisites

Before you begin, ensure you have the following:

Required Libraries and Dependencies

  • GroupDocs.Conversion Library: Install version 25.3.0 of this library.
  • .NET Environment: Ensure your environment is set up with either .NET Framework or .NET Core.

Installation Requirements

You can install GroupDocs.Conversion using the NuGet Package Manager Console or the .NET CLI:

NuGet Package Manager Console

Install-Package GroupDocs.Conversion -Version 25.3.0

.NET CLI

dotnet add package GroupDocs.Conversion --version 25.3.0

Setting Up GroupDocs.Conversion for .NET

Once the necessary dependencies are installed, let’s initialize and set up the GroupDocs.Conversion library in your .NET project.

Basic Initialization and Setup

Here’s how to start using C#:

using System;
using System.IO;
using GroupDocs.Conversion;
using GroupDocs.Conversion.Options.Convert;

namespace EpubToPptConversion
{
    class Program
    {
        static void Main(string[] args)
        {
            // Define the path for your EPUB file and output directory.
            string inputFilePath = @"YOUR_DOCUMENT_DIRECTORY\\sample.epub";
            string outputFolder = Path.Combine(@"YOUR_OUTPUT_DIRECTORY");

            // Initialize the Converter object with the input file.
            using (Converter converter = new Converter(inputFilePath))
            {
                // Set up conversion options for PowerPoint presentation format.
                var convertOptions = new PresentationConvertOptions();

                // Convert and save the EPUB as a PPT file.
                string outputFilePath = Path.Combine(outputFolder, "output.pptx");
                converter.Convert(outputFilePath, convertOptions);
            }

            Console.WriteLine("Conversion completed successfully.");
        }
    }
}

In this setup:

  • We define paths for input (EPUB) and output files (PPT).
  • Initialize a Converter object with the EPUB file.
  • Set up conversion options for PowerPoint format using PresentationConvertOptions.
  • Convert and save the file in PPTX format.

Implementation Guide

Converting an EPUB to PPT

Overview

This feature allows you to convert digital book files into PowerPoint presentations, making it easy to incorporate rich content into slideshows or meetings. Let’s break down the steps:

Step 1: Define Paths and Initialize Converter

As shown in the setup code above, specify the input EPUB file path and the output directory for saving the converted PPT.

string inputFilePath = @"YOUR_DOCUMENT_DIRECTORY\\sample.epub";
string outputFolder = Path.Combine(@"YOUR_OUTPUT_DIRECTORY");

Step 2: Set Up Conversion Options

Create an instance of PresentationConvertOptions to define how the EPUB file should be converted into a presentation format.

var convertOptions = new PresentationConvertOptions();

Step 3: Execute Conversion

Utilize the Converter object’s Convert method to perform the conversion and save the output as PPTX.

string outputFilePath = Path.Combine(outputFolder, "output.pptx");
converter.Convert(outputFilePath, convertOptions);

Troubleshooting Tips

  • Ensure all file paths are correct and accessible.
  • Handle exceptions using try-catch blocks to manage any conversion errors.
  • Check for the latest version of GroupDocs.Conversion if issues persist.
